第一部分:项目搭建
1.全局配置淘宝镜像
原配置
npm install express -g
使用淘宝镜像(安装速度快)
npm install -g cnpm --registry=https://registry.npm.taobao.org
全局安装webpack(这个不用管,不用安装)
npm install webpack -g2.全局配置脚手架
npm i -g express-generator
3.检查express是否安装完成
express --version
4.快速搭建基础框架
4.1 选择一个文件夹,在文件夹中输入cmd打开窗口
创建项目文件--expressDemo

得到项目expressDemo

4.2 再在所创建的新项目打开cmd,安装项目依赖:npm install

安装完成后expressDemo项目会得到一个package-lock的json文件,如上图
而node_modules文件夹里会存在许多插件,如下图

4.3 然后打开VS-nodejs程序,修改app配置文件

4.4 重新配置端口,第一个划线是为了给后面的项目展开做准备,这里先注释处理掉
选择端口80,可以节省路径

之后bin文件夹可以不要了,
下面是项目的启动:

到这里,我们项目的基础框架就已经搭好了。
第二部分:插件安装
vscode基本扩展(个人必使用)
1.中文简体
2.开启server支持----live server
3.开启css3的自动编译----live sass compiler
4.快速在浏览器打开html页面----open in browser 1.11旧版本
5.开启codejs支持----code runner
6.美化背景----background-cover+Fix VSCode Checksums(这个用来解决VSCode显示“Code安装似乎损坏。请重新安装。”、标题栏显示“不受支持”)
后续的插件扩展
7.热启动----npm install nodemon -g
如果无法执行热启动,以管理员运行cmd
或者以管理员运行PowerShell
先执行---- set-executionpolicy Remotesigned
然后查看---- get-executionpolicy---- 安装好了会有出现RemoteSigned
如果需要进行session管理 则安装express-session中间件
8.
9.
10.
11.
第三部分:项目实战
注:请用管理员身份打开codejs,很多插件需要管理员的权限才可以使用

